  1. john walters from greenfield has been a friend of mine since we graduated high school. he bought the dodge charger from a guy in Madison that knew what it was. it still had the chrome rollbar in it. I remember it sitting in his garage painted white like the pic posted. if I remember correctly john bought it for the aluminium front end on it or it came with some aluminium parts. we knew what the car was but being only 18 we were not looking very far ahead in life. it was sold to a guy that claimed to be Kenny rogers manager. this was around 1986 or there abouts. frank spittle eventually bought it and restored it to the present condition.

  6. Some random shots. Atco; cordova;virginia motorsports park. The last pic shows joel naprestack behind the car. He is race car artist on the hamb. I was just a kid when joel took me on as a student of ss and fx racing. He really taught me about these cars and all about the details. Gold leaf lettering; rosin burnouts; showmanship and many other topics were gone over. joel was there to witness every major ss and fx race back in the day so he knows his shit. Joel even flagged some races for me. 20170126_000657.jpg 20170126_000729.jpg 20170126_000842.jpg 20170126_000935.jpg 20170126_000807.jpg

  22. a lot of guys back in the day did dry hops with the door open. they would then hang out of the car to back into their tracks. they didn't have back up girls yet. it was extra important if they were using rosin. they car had to be right in the tracks. I think it was cool the way they did it back then. no need to keep opening and closing the door.

  28. Before the gold digger was altered it was this blue car. These photos are from george rays while we were down there. Traction is more of a ritual there than a given. Water is used first followed by raw vht. They do burnouts until they feel they can get ahold of the track. Too much vht results in these glue strings. John grinwald bought this car from me after i brought it back to wi. He also bought a complete fiberglass package from me 20170129_180832.jpg 20170129_181003.jpg . He did a great job converting the car into a 8.7et wheelie machine.

    Salt flats...the tickle me pink car was glass...the ready to race car weighed in at 1630 lbs. it also used a torsion bar front suspension. Ron Pellegrini did the glass body.
